## Account recovery — locale service (plugin authors)

If a user's Datemold locale profile is lost during account recovery, restore defaults before re-enabling your plugin: date format falls back to ISO, week start to Monday. Do not cache formats across recovery. To restore a user's saved locale bundle from escrow, supply the recovery passphrase shown below.

unlock words, bawef-kahap: sorax-sorir-quenys-aldok

**Ticket COLD-482: Serverless handler cold starts — sign-off needed**

Support has reported intermittent 6–9 second delays on first requests to the Quillbox notification handlers after idle periods. We've added provisioned warm instances for the three busiest handlers and tuned the runtime memory allocation, which cut observed cold starts to under 1.5 seconds in staging. Before we enable this in production (it affects cost), we need formal sign-off. Please direct customer-impact questions and the approval request to:

signatory, yahog-badug: Quenix Ulaael

Handover note — Quillstream CLI (logtail). The `qtail` tool streams logs from the Fennwick cluster; default buffer is 500 lines, and `--follow` reconnects automatically on broker restarts. Known quirk: timestamps shift to UTC after a rotation, so warn customers before they compare against dashboards. Config lives in the ops vault. For questions during the transition, contact the engineer named below.

account owner for bajog-yadug: Oliax Ralius